The Electrical Reliability Planner is responsible for improving the reliability, availability, and performance of plant electrical assets through effective planning, scheduling, inspection, condition monitoring, and maintenance optimization activities.
This position develops and manages preventive, predictive, and corrective maintenance programs for electrical equipment, ensuring maintenance resources, materials, and third-party services are planned and executed safely, efficiently, and cost effectively. The role supports continuous improvement of equipment reliability and maintenance performance through SAP PM management, condition-based maintenance, root cause analysis, shutdown planning, and reliability-centered maintenance practices.
The Electrical Reliability Planner works closely with Operations, Mechanical, Project, Procurement, and contractors to achieve plant safety, reliability, availability, and cost objectives while following the Amrize Integrated Maintenance (AIM), Maintenance Management System (MAC), and corporate maintenance standards.
